Houston Wellness Association (HWA) Announces Nov. 16 Worksite Wellness Conference

HOUSTON (Sept. 21, 2007) —Dr. Robert Dickinson, Kelsey-Seybold Clinic medical director for Wellness, discusses the importance of wellness in the workplace during a Houston Wellness Association (HWA) press conference. Dr. Dickinson is Kelsey-Seybold’s representative to the HWA – a partnership of public- and private-sector organizations committed to promoting wellness throughout greater Houston.

undefined
Dr. Dickinson (at podium) and Dr. Spencer Berthelsen (second from right), Chairman of the Kelsey-Seybold Clinic Board of Directors, joined Houston Mayor Bill White (far right), executives of CIGNA HealthCare, Jim “Mattress Mac” McIngvale and other local business leaders to announce plans for a November 16 Worksite Wellness Conference to be held at Minute Maid Park. The day-long conference will focus on implementing wellness programs in the workplace that maximize employee productivity, decrease absenteeism and ultimately improve the bottom line.

About Kelsey-Seybold Clinic
Kelsey-Seybold Clinic is Houston’s largest community-based physician group, founded in 1949 by Dr. Mavis Kelsey in Houston’s famous Texas Medical Center. Kelsey-Seybold offers the services of more than 300 physicians in over 40 medical specialties. The Clinic’s 18 Houston-area locations offer convenience to patients close to home and work. Kelsey-Seybold has proudly served the National Aeronautics and Space Administration since 1966 and today provides medical services on-site at both Johnson Space Center and Moscow. Kelsey-Seybold Clinic is part of the St. Luke's Episcopal Health System.
